FS: vintage Landeron Hahn 15,5"' monopusher

Offering an ESTE W monopusher chronograph housing an early Landeron Hahn pillar wheel movement (15.5 lignes) from the 1930's.

The SOLID nickel case measures 40mm (without the crown).
This case has been refinished and re-chromed.

The original dial features an outer telemeter track and an inner spiral track.
Breguet hands have been re-blued using the traditional heating method.

The complicated Landeron Hahn mechanical movement has been fully serviced.
The mechanism was completely disassembled, all parts cleaned and inspected for wear and tear.
The mechanism was then reassembled, oiled, greased and calibrated.
It is in excellent running condition.
ALL chrono functions work correctly and watch keeps excellent time.

Comes with the 20mm strap shown in the photos.

Unique vintage.....ready to wear.
